车位租赁系统Java-SSM开发实战与Vue前端设计
版权申诉
112 浏览量
更新于2024-10-09
收藏 32.53MB ZIP 举报
资源摘要信息: "毕设项目-Java-SSM开发-车位租赁系统+vue+数据库+论文+源代码等.zip"
本项目为车位租赁系统,运用了Java-SSM(Spring、SpringMVC、MyBatis)框架、Vue前端技术以及MySQL数据库进行开发。针对计算机相关专业的学生设计,既可以作为毕业设计的实践项目,同时也为Java学习者提供了一个实战演练的平台。本项目资源全面,包含完整的源码、数据库脚本、开发指南以及项目论文,供学习者参考和使用。
1. Java-SSM框架
Java-SSM框架指的是将Spring、SpringMVC和MyBatis三个框架整合在一起使用。Spring框架作为整个应用的中心容器,负责系统的依赖注入、事务管理等核心功能。SpringMVC则用于处理Web层的请求和响应,将视图层和模型层分离,简化Web开发。MyBatis作为持久层框架,提供了更加灵活的数据操作接口,简化了数据库编程。SSM框架的整合使得整个系统在逻辑上更加清晰,便于维护和扩展。
2. Vue前端技术
Vue.js是一个用于构建用户界面的渐进式JavaScript框架,具有轻量级、快速响应和模块化等特性。Vue在本项目中被用于构建前端用户界面,提供友好的用户体验。通过Vue组件系统,能够将用户界面分解为独立的、可复用的部件,同时Vue的响应式系统能够高效地更新DOM。
3. MySQL数据库
MySQL是一个流行的开源关系型数据库管理系统,它使用结构化查询语言(SQL)进行数据库管理。MySQL在本项目中负责存储和管理车位租赁系统的所有数据,包括用户信息、车位信息、租赁记录等。数据库的设计和优化对于系统的性能和稳定性至关重要。
4. 功能实现
车位租赁系统实现了包括车位查询、预订、支付及租期管理等核心业务流程。系统后台利用SSM框架高效处理业务逻辑,保证了数据的一致性和事务的安全性。前端使用Vue技术,为用户提供了直观、易用的交互界面,增强了用户体验。
5. 开发工具链
项目配备了完整的开发工具链,包括Java开发工具包(JDK)、集成开发环境(IntelliJ IDEA)以及Web应用服务器(Tomcat)。这些工具为项目的开发、编译、调试和部署提供了强有力的支持。开发过程中进行了严格的测试和调试,确保系统的稳定性和可靠性。
6. 扩展性与个性化功能
系统已经稳定运行,并且具有很好的扩展性。对于有一定基础的开发者来说,可以在现有代码的基础上进行功能扩展和个性化定制。例如,可以增加用户评价系统、广告展示模块或者与第三方服务的集成等。
项目名称: "毕设项目-Java-SSM开发-车位租赁系统+vue+数据库+论文+源代码等.zip"
项目文件名称列表: 未提供具体的文件名称列表,但根据项目描述,可以推测包含的资源可能包括:
- Java源代码文件
- Vue前端文件(HTML、JavaScript、CSS等)
- MyBatis映射文件及配置文件
- MySQL数据库脚本(创建数据库、表结构、初始化数据等)
- 开发文档和用户手册
- 项目实施部署指南
- 相关配置文件(JDK配置、Tomcat配置等)
- 毕业论文文档
本项目的实际文件名称列表应包含上述资源,以确保所有相关的开发和使用需求得到满足。
2024-07-04 上传
2024-10-10 上传
2024-07-04 上传
2024-07-21 上传
2024-07-21 上传
2024-10-13 上传
2024-07-04 上传
2024-03-22 上传
2024-03-31 上传
小王毕业啦
- 粉丝: 4275
- 资源: 2421
最新资源
- Java毕业设计项目:校园二手交易网站开发指南
- Blaseball Plus插件开发与构建教程
- Deno Express:模仿Node.js Express的Deno Web服务器解决方案
- coc-snippets: 强化coc.nvim代码片段体验
- Java面向对象编程语言特性解析与学生信息管理系统开发
- 掌握Java实现硬盘链接技术:LinkDisks深度解析
- 基于Springboot和Vue的Java网盘系统开发
- jMonkeyEngine3 SDK:Netbeans集成的3D应用开发利器
- Python家庭作业指南与实践技巧
- Java企业级Web项目实践指南
- Eureka注册中心与Go客户端使用指南
- TsinghuaNet客户端:跨平台校园网联网解决方案
- 掌握lazycsv:C++中高效解析CSV文件的单头库
- FSDAF遥感影像时空融合python实现教程
- Envato Markets分析工具扩展:监控销售与评论
- Kotlin实现NumPy绑定:提升数组数据处理性能